ARG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

351 of the 3,447 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Airgas Inc (ARG)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$6.75B — down 0.77% from $6.8B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 26 funds closed out of ARG and 21 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 138 trimmed existing stakes and 122 added.

The largest buyer was Eton Park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$29.1M. The largest seller was Wells Fargo, cutting an estimated $50.1M.
